In the summer of 2016, a violent encounter in a Louisville, Kentucky apartment cut short the life of 26-year-old Monte Compton. On the evening of June 21st, gunfire erupted in a residence in the 2800 block of Rodman Street, near the intersection of M Street. When the shooting ceased, Compton and another man, Donte Jefferson, lay dead, both having suffered single gunshot wounds.
